Tidsfunksjoner i Excel 2007

Tidsfunksjoner i Excel 2007


Den regnearkprogrammet Microsoft Excel har flere funksjoner spredt over mange kategorier, inkludert de som brukes til å beregne tid og datoverdier. Du kan også programmere dine egne tidsfunksjoner hvis du ikke finner det du trenger blant Excel standardsett. Man kan klassifisere tidsfunksjoner på flere måter, blant annet av størrelsen av intervallet de kommer tilbake. Flere funksjoner returnere intra-dagers mellomrom, mens andre går tilbake intervaller så store som ett år.

lavere intervaller

Noen tidsfunksjoner som returnerer lavere verdi intervaller som minutter og sekunder inkludere "time", "liten" og "andre". Entering "= minutt (nå ())" for eksempel, returnerer et tall fra 0 til 59, som representerer den nåværende øyeblikk. Du er ikke begrenset til å bruke bare "nå ()" for parameteren, men. Enhver gyldig tidsverdien vil passe. For eksempel kan du skrive inn "= TIME (DATEVALUE (" 31 desember 1996 ")) i en celle. Den" DATEVALUE "funksjonen konverterer lesbar dato strenger av alle felles format i den gyldige tidsverdien nettopp nevnte.

medium intervaller

Andre tidsfunksjoner returnerer verdier som intervaller er en dag eller mer. Disse funksjonene inkluderer "Dag", som returnerer dagen i måneden. Denne funksjonen er enkelt parameter er den samme som de fleste andre tidsfunksjoner - tidsverdien nevnt i "Lavere Intervaller" -delen. En annen tidsfunksjon med en middels lengde returverdi er ukedag, som returnerer et tall fra 1 til 7 representerer dagen i uken. Funksjonen som standard kartlegging 1 til søndag, men du kan endre dette med funksjonens andre parameter.

lengre intervaller

Den "måned" -funksjonen er en annen som har retur intervallet er lengre enn en dag. Det samme gjelder for "år" -funksjon. Den "YEARFRAC" funksjonen returnerer et tall som representerer prosentandelen av ett år mellom de to datoene angitt for funksjonens parametre. For eksempel hvis du skriver "YEARFRAC (1/1/2011, 7/1/2011)" returnerer "0,5", som indikerer at et halvt år spenner over tid mellom januar først og juli først.

Andre tidsfunksjoner

Andre Excel tidsfunksjoner gir ikke et tidsintervall. "Tid", for eksempel, konverterer et sett med tre tall inn i Excel datoformat. Entering "tid (12,0,0)" i en regnearkcelle vil gi Excel tidsverdien for kl.12. "Tid" funksjon av Excel Visual Basic programmeringsspråk setter gjeldende tid på PCen. For eksempel utsagnet "tid = # 11: 37 AM #" setter PC-ens tid til 11:37. De "#" tegn fortelle Visual Basic at verdien er en dato og ikke noen annen type.